Tompkins County COAD Kickoff Meeting

The Tompkins County Department of Emergency Response in partnership with NYVOAD and the NYS Division of Homeland Security and Emergency Services, invite you to the kickoff meeting of the Tompkins County Community Organizations Active in Disaster (TC COAD) on Tuesday, July 15th from 1:00pm-3:00pm at the Tompkins County Public Library BorgWarner Community Room.

Community Organizations Active in Disaster (COADs) are county-wide or multi-county coalitions that bring together government, non-profit, faith-based, and private sector organizations to enhance disaster preparedness, response, and recovery efforts within our communities.

COADs provide a mechanism for cooperation, communication, coordination, and collaboration amongst local organizations — the "4Cs" essential for effective disaster response and community resilience. Chartered by New York VOAD and coordinated with County Emergency Managers, COADs play a crucial role in enhancing our community's ability to respond to disasters and public health emergencies.
